
Bhubaneswar: On Wednesday, former Odisha Chief Minister Giridhar Gamang officially returned to the Congress, marking his formal re-entry into the party. The event unfolded at the Congress Headquarters in New Delhi, where Gamang was accompanied by his son Shishir Gamang, wife Hema Gamang, and former MP Sanjay Bhoi, who also chose to align with the Congress.
The significant moment saw the presence of Congress National Treasurer Ajay Maken and Odisha Congress in-charge, former MP Dr Ajoy Kumar. The reunion underscores the political realignment as Giridhar Gamang, a prominent political figure, resumes his association with the Congress party.
